In a disheartening blow for Liverpool fans, midfielder Thiago Alcântara is poised for another period on the sidelines after sustaining a new muscle injury during his comeback match against Arsenal.

 The setback, as reported by The Times, comes as a cruel twist of fate for Thiago, who had been diligently working to recover from previous setbacks.

The injury adds to the challenges faced by Liverpool this season, with several key players already on the injury list. Liverpool supporters, eagerly anticipating Thiago’s return to bolster the team’s midfield, now grapple with the disappointment of yet another setback.

As news of Thiago’s injury reverberates through the football community, attention turns to Liverpool’s resilience in overcoming such obstacles as they navigate a demanding season. With the team facing adversity, the focus remains on their ability to adapt and thrive despite setbacks.
